Qantas to offer rewards for COVID-vaccinated travellers, says other businesses should do the same – ABC News
The airline announces it will offer incentives for customers who are vaccinated against COVID-19 in an effort to encourage others to get the jab.
Qantas will offer a range of perks to people who are vaccinated to encourage more people to get a COVID jab.
Key points:
- The prizes include flight points, credits and the chance at a year’s worth of free travel
- Anyone who has had the jab or gets it before the end of the year will be eligible
- The head of Qantas wants other businesses to follow suit
The company flagged the idea last week, but CEO Alan Joyce has revealed more details of the plan, which will be launched in July.
